My name is Beverly Russo. Marya Woodruff Ochs, MHS, PA-C is nothing less than fantastic. Unlike other practitioners I’ve have gone to in the past, Marya takes my concerns about any skin abnormality seriously. Because of her attention to detail and swift action the basal cell carcinoma on my nose was quickly biopsied and therefore treatment was less invasive. I noticed a tiny discoloration that did not fit the usual signs of skin cancer. It was flesh colored and shiny not brown or mole like. The border was not irregular and it was unnoticeable to the naked eye. Marya fit me in immediately. I could tell she knew it was a BCC right away when she said it was good that I came in right away to get this lesion checked out. Marya’s assurance and compassion gently prepared me for her phone call the next day telling me that it was a basal cell cancer. I will be forever grateful for Marya’s genuine care for me as a person through this diagnosis. I sailed through treatment and am 100% cancer free.
